Proportions and trends in Diabetes Awareness, Treatment, and Control in Korean Adults aged 30 years and over, 2005-2016

Amongst those aged 30 years and over, the proportion of diagnosed diabetes increased from 68.3% in 2005 to 73.2% (4.9 percentage point increment) in 2016, and the proportion of diabetes on treatment increased by 18.2%p, from 49.0% to 67.2%. In 2016, the proportion of controlled diabetes (among diabetic population) was 32.9%, indicating that only one out of 3 people had a controlled blood glucose (less than HbA1c 6.5%) (Figure A).
